目次
MS Excelでデータを扱っている間、その中に不要な括弧があるかもしれません。 間違いなく、我々は余分な括弧を削除することができるといくつかの簡単かつ迅速な技術を学びたいと思います。 この記事では、適切な例と適切なイラストとExcelで括弧を削除する4簡単な方法を学びます。
プラクティスブックのダウンロード
ここから無料のExcelテンプレートをダウンロードし、ご自身で練習してみてください。
括弧を削除する.xlsmExcelで括弧を削除する4つの簡単な方法
方法1:Excelで括弧を削除するために検索&置換コマンドを使用する
まず、データセットを紹介しましょう。 データセットには、果物や野菜とその値段が並んでいます。 すべての項目に括弧内の数字があることに注目してください。 数字は商品コードを表し、括弧は単なる冗長です。
では、括弧を削除するために 検索と置換 コマンドを使用します。
まず、開始括弧" を削除します。 ( ".
ステップ1.
➥ データ範囲を選択します。
➥ プレス Ctrl+H をキーボードで入力し、次に 検索と置換 のダイアログボックスが表示されます。
➥ タイプ " ( " の中にあります。 を探す バーを維持します。 に置き換えてください。 バーを空にする。
➥ その後、 を押します。 すべて交換 .
最初の括弧は正常に削除されています。
ここで、末尾の括弧 " ) ".
ステップ2.
➥ もう一度" "を入力します。 ) " の中にあります。 を探す バーを維持します。 に置き換えてください。 バーを空にする。
➥ 次に、 を押します。 すべて交換 再び .
これで、すべての括弧が完璧に取り除かれたことがおわかりいただけると思います。
続きを読む エクセルでドル記号を削除する方法(7つの簡単な方法)
方法2:Excelで括弧を削除するSUBSTITUTE関数を挿入する
このメソッドでは SUBSTITUTE関数 を使えば、Excelで括弧を削除することができます。 サブスティテュート 関数は、セル内のテキストを検索し、別のテキストに置き換えます。
簡単な2ステップで操作を行います。
まず、開始括弧を削除して カラム出力1 で括弧を終了します。 カラム出力2 を見てみましょう👇。
ステップ1.
➥ アクティベート セルD5 .
➥ 以下に示す数式を入力してください。
=substitute(b5,"(","")
➥ そして、そのまま 入力 .
➥ をドラッグしてください。 フィルハンドル アイコンをクリックすると、下のセルの数式がコピーされます。
すぐに、開始括弧がなくなっていることに気がつくでしょう。
では、末尾の括弧を削除します。
ステップ2.
➥ で セルE5 式を書く
=substitute(d5,")","")
➥ を押してください。 入力 ボタンをクリックすると、今すぐ結果が表示されます。
➥ をドラッグしてください。 フィルハンドル アイコンをクリックすると、数式がコピーされます。
これで、すべての括弧がなくなったことがわかる。
続きを読む: Excelでスペースを削除する方法:数式、VBA、Power Queryを使用して
類似の読み物。
- エクセルで空白文字を削除する方法(5つの方法)
- Excelで印刷不可能な文字を削除する方法(4つの簡単な方法)
- Excelで文字列から文字を削除するVBA(7つの方法)
- エクセルで最後の3文字を削除する(4つの計算式)
- Excelでセルから非数字を削除する方法
方法3:LEFT関数とFIND関数を組み合わせて、Excelのテキストで括弧を消去する
ここでは、Excelで括弧を削除するための2つの関数を組み合わせます。 それらは、次のとおりです。 LEFT機能 と FIND機能 . 左 は、指定された文字数に基づいて、文字列の左から最初の文字(または文字)を返す関数です。 FIND 関数は,文字列中の部分文字列の位置を求めるために使用されます。
では、ひとつひとつステップを見ていきましょう。
ステップ1.
➥ 与えられた数式を セルD5 :
=LEFT(B5,FIND("(",B5,1)-1)
➥ をクリックします。 入力 ボタンをクリックすると出力されます。
ステップ2.
➥ 最後に、ドラッグするだけで フィルハンドル アイコンをクリックすると、数式がコピーされます。
👇 フォーミュラの内訳
➥ FIND("(),B5,1)
があります。 FIND を返す最初の位置から、開始括弧の位置番号を求めます。
{7}
➥ 左(b5,find("(,b5,1)-1)
では、その 左 の出力から1が引かれるのはそのためです。 FIND として返します。
{ニンジン}
続きを読む Excelで左から文字を削除する方法(6つの方法)
方法4:Excelの括弧を削除するVBAマクロを埋め込む
もし、Excelでコードを扱うのが好きなら、それを Visual Basicアプリケーション または ブイビーエー ここで、すべての括弧を削除するには、次のようにします。 ブイビーエー のコードです。
ステップ1.
➥ シートタイトルを右クリックします。
➥ 次に、以下を選択します。 表示コード から コンテキストメニュー .
A ブイビーエー のウィンドウが表示されます。
ステップ2.
➥ 以下のコードを書き込んでください。
Option Explicit Sub DelParentheses() Cells.Select Selection.Replace What:="(", Replacement:="", LookAt:=xlPart, _ SearchOrder:=xlByRows, MatchCase:=False, SearchFormat:=False, _ ReplaceFormat:=False Selection.Replace What:=")", Replacement:="", LookAt:=xlPart, _ SearchOrder:=xlByRows, MatchCase:=False, SearchFormat:=False, _ ReplaceFormat:=False End Sub
➥ そして、そのまま 実行アイコン をクリックしてコードを実行します。
A マクロ のダイアログボックスが表示されます。
ステップ3.
➥ プレス 実行 .
ここで、すべての括弧が削除されていることに注目してください。
関連コンテンツ VBAでExcelの文字列から先頭の文字を削除する方法
結論
私は、上記のすべての方法がExcelで括弧を削除するのに十分であることを願っています。 コメント欄に何か質問があれば、お気軽にご意見をお寄せください。 当社のウェブサイトをご覧ください。 Exceldemy.com をクリックすると、さらに詳しくご覧になれます。